China Southern Rated Crash Airport Unsuitable For Night Landings
The Chinese airport where a Henan Airlines regional jet crashed during the evening of Aug. 24 is unsuitable for night landings, according to China Southern, which flies from the airfield only in daylight. The Henan Airlines Embraer 190 appears to have brushed trees on its final approach to the...
